The Domain Name System (DNS) is a fundamental aspect of the modern online experience, allowing users to navigate to websites and find other online resources. And how you configure your DNS servers can have a significant impact on your website’s performance. Even the smallest misconfiguration can have significant consequences, so proactively reviewing your DNS configurations is essential for improving the security, reliability, and efficiency of your online presence.

This includes preventing service outages resulting in downtime, lost revenue, performance issues, and minimizing security vulnerabilities caused by misconfigurations. But that’s not all – there are a range of benefits when it comes to reviewing your DNS configurations and implementing the best DNS settings!

How reviewing your DNS configurations can improve security.

The benefits of regularly reviewing your DNS configurations far outweigh the effort involved. By proactively managing your DNS, you can ensure the accessibility, performance, security, and compliance of your online presence. These benefits include:

Consistent accuracy and functionality.

Reviewing your DNS configurations can help improve your websites accuracy and functionality by:

  • Ensuring website and service accessibility: DNS translates human-readable domain names to numerical IP addresses that computers understand. Outdated or incorrect configurations can direct users to the wrong server, making your website or services inaccessible and adversely affecting your DNS health.
  • Preventing downtime and revenue loss: Even brief periods of downtime can significantly impact user experience and revenue. Regular reviews help identify and address potential issues before they cause outages.
  • Optimizing performance: DNS configurations can influence page load times and overall website performance. Regularly reviewing and fine-tuning your DNS setup can help optimize performance for a better user experience. Regular assessments can help you identify and implement optimizations, such as utilizing geographically distributed DNS servers or adjusting record time-to-live (TTL) values.

Enhanced security and compliance.

Properly configured DNS can ensure your website has up to date security and DNS compliance, as well as:

  • Mitigate security vulnerabilities: Outdated DNS software or improper configurations can introduce vulnerabilities that hackers can exploit for unauthorized access or data breaches. Regular reviews help ensure your DNS configurations are secure and up to date with the latest security patches.
  • Meet compliance requirements: Some industries have specific DNS configuration requirements for data privacy and security. Regular reviews help ensure your configurations comply with relevant regulations and avoid potential legal or financial penalties.
  • DNS spoofing prevention: Attackers can manipulate DNS records to make it appear like your website is hosted on a different server, allowing them to intercept traffic or impersonate your website.
  • Identify misconfigurations: Incorrect settings or vulnerabilities in your DNS can be exploited by attackers to redirect users to malicious websites, steal sensitive information, or disrupt operations.
  • Prevent unauthorized changes: Accidental or malicious changes to your DNS settings can have serious consequences.

Improved flexibility.

A regular review of your DNS configurations can also make adapting to change much easier by:

  • Accommodating infrastructure changes: As your IT infrastructure evolves, your DNS configurations may need to be adjusted to accommodate new servers, changes in IP addresses, or the addition of new services. Regular reviews help ensure your configurations stay aligned with your current infrastructure.
  • Enhancing your response to emerging threats: New cyber threats and vulnerabilities constantly emerge. Frequently reviewing your DNS configurations allows you to adapt and implement defensive measures that protect your systems.

Increased reliability.

Because DNS is at the core of every online experience, the right DNS configuration can:

  • Prevent performance bottlenecks: Outdated or incorrect DNS records can lead to slow website loading times and poor user experience. Assessing your DNS setup can help identify these issues and optimize your DNS configuration for performance.
  • Improve redundancy and failover: Regular audits ensure your DNS setup is properly configured for redundancy and failover in case of server outages or attacks. This minimizes downtime and ensures your website remains accessible.
  • Reduce DNS cache poisoning and caching issues: Expired or incorrect DNS cache entries can prevent users from accessing your website. Assessing your DNS setup helps identify and clear these issues to ensure accurate routing.

Maximum efficiency.

Maximizing the efficiency of your website is directly tied to your DNS configuration, including:

  • Resource optimization: Regular assessments help identify unused or outdated DNS records, allowing you to reclaim resources and reduce costs associated with hosting those records.
  • Compliance with regulations: Some industries have specific regulations regarding DNS security and configuration. Assessments help ensure your DNS settings comply with these regulations.
  • Improved speed and reliability: Inefficient DNS configurations can slow down website loading times and negatively impact user experience. Assessments can identify DNS configurations that need to be tweaked to improve the speed and reliability of your online services.
